WebDMV Signs Signs are divided into three basic categories: Regulatory, Warning, and Guide signs. Most signs within each category have a special shape and color. Regulatory Signs Regulatory signs tell you what you must do, or must not do, according to the law.

A Divided Highway Ends sign means that you are approaching the end of the physical center median diving traffic moving in opposite directions. In other words, two-way traffic will now be sharing an undivided roadway. That means you’ll need to pay attention to the center line on the roadway. bishop capeWebThe DIP sign is used to warn drivers that there is a low place in the road ahead. Slow your vehicle so your shock absorbers aren't damaged.
